Watch Moment of Truth Online

Moment of Truth

Where to Watch Moment of Truth

2018

Moment of Truth is a Action, Horror, Drama movie released in 2018. It has a runtime of 83 Critics and viewers have rated it mostly poor reviews, with an IMDb score of 3.9..

How to Watch Moment of Truth

Where can I stream Moment of Truth movie online? Moment of Truth is available to watch and stream, buy on demand, download at Amazon. Some platforms allow you to rent Moment of Truth for a limited time or purchase the movie for downloading.

3.9/10
Director
Tim Ritter
Stars
Stu Alexander, Jennifer Keister